There are issues with fonts on macOS, but it's a GTK bug or/and font
compatibility issue:
https://github.com/darktable-org/darktable/issues/3345
https://github.com/darktable-org/darktable/issues/3500

Nothing I can do. Edit the theme or/and remove extra fonts.


On Mon, 2 Dec 2019 19:09:10 +0100
Sébastien Chaurin <sebastien.chau...@gmail.com> wrote:

> I confirm that it works fine, if you build it correctly using the right 
> options……. Thanks a lot for that.
> 
> However I have some issues with the fonts now. I have roboto installed, and 
> It was working fine with 2.7.0, but now it’s come back in the sense that I 
> see some Japanese symbol in the date and time field of the image information 
> on the left hand side of the screen when in the light table module.
> That’s workable of course, what is less convenient on the other hand is that 
> it crashes immediately if I try to switch themes. Im pretty sure I was 
> running elegant but now I just can’t move from the standard as it crashes 
> instantly. Is there some option I can start it from the terminal so we can 
> see what’s going on ?
> 
> Should I open a new email thread for this ?
> 
> Thanks for helping in any case.
> 
> Ps : I can surely provide screenshot but do not want to bother the whole list 
> with a lot a attachments.
> 
> Cheers
> 
> > On 30 Nov 2019, at 00:29, Sébastien Chaurin <sebastien.chau...@gmail.com> 
> > wrote:
> > 
> > And you’re absolutely right, wrong copy paste… I do miss this one as well 
> > as the noise tool. I’ll clean it and rebuild it in the morning but I trust 
> > I should be fine now.
> > 
> > Somehow I knew it was something stupid ;)
> > 
> > Thanks !!
> >   
> >> On 29 Nov 2019, at 22:57, parafin <para...@paraf.in> wrote:
> >> 
> >> Re-check that the options you are passing to cmake matche the ones in
> >> BUILD.txt. Specifically I think you are missing at least
> >> -DBUILD_CURVE_TOOLS=ON
> >> 
> >> make-app-bundle script really needs better error-handling;)
> >> 
> >> 
> >> On Fri, 29 Nov 2019 20:41:20 +0100
> >> Sébastien Chaurin <sebastien.chau...@gmail.com> wrote:
> >>   
> >>> Hi everyone,
> >>> 
> >>> I just upgraded from MacOS 10.14 (Mojave) to 10.15 Catalina. I’ve 
> >>> struggled a bit getting my MacPorts configuration right again, but 
> >>> somehow managed to do it.
> >>> 
> >>> I’ve completely started over all the instructions in the BUILD.TXT file 
> >>> to make sure I was not overlooking something.
> >>> 
> >>> I now have DT installed in /usr/local, and am able to fire it up even 
> >>> with openCL enabled using the provided instructions.
> >>> 
> >>> However when I try to make it a proper dmg file, it fails miserably and 
> >>> I’m not sure why.
> >>> 
> >>> This is what I have in my terminal :
> >>> 
> >>> $ sudo ./make-app-bundle
> >>> Password:
> >>> Reading http://lensfun.sourceforge.net/db/versions.json …
> >>> Reading http://wilson.bronger.org/lensfun-db/versions.json …
> >>> Info: No newer database was found for last installed Lensfun.
> >>> Cannot find source to copy: 
> >>> /usr/local/libexec/darktable/tools/darktable-curve-tool
> >>> mv: rename package/darktable.app/Contents/MacOS/darktable-bin to 
> >>> package/darktable.app/Contents/MacOS/darktable: No such file or directory
> >>> mv: rename 
> >>> package/darktable.app/Contents/Resources/lib/gdk-pixbuf-2.0/*/loaders.cache
> >>>  to package/darktable.app/Contents/Resources/etc/gtk-3.0/: No such file 
> >>> or directory
> >>> sed: package/darktable.app/Contents/Resources/etc/gtk-3.0/gtk.immodules: 
> >>> No such file or directory
> >>> Error opening directory 
> >>> “package/darktable.app/Contents/Resources/share/glib-2.0/schemas/”: No 
> >>> such file or directory
> >>> sed: package/darktable.app/Contents/Info.plist: No such file or directory
> >>> sed: package/darktable.app/Contents/Info.plist: No such file or directory
> >>> error: install_name_tool: can't open file: 
> >>> package/darktable.app/Contents/MacOS/darktable (No such file or directory)
> >>> error: install_name_tool: can't open file: 
> >>> package/darktable.app/Contents/MacOS/darktable-chart (No such file or 
> >>> directory)
> >>> error: install_name_tool: can't open file: 
> >>> package/darktable.app/Contents/MacOS/darktable-cli (No such file or 
> >>> directory)
> >>> error: install_name_tool: can't open file: 
> >>> package/darktable.app/Contents/MacOS/darktable-cltest (No such file or 
> >>> directory)
> >>> error: install_name_tool: can't open file: 
> >>> package/darktable.app/Contents/MacOS/darktable-generate-cache (No such 
> >>> file or directory)
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/ca.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/cs.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/da.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/de.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/en.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/es.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/eu.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/fa.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/fi.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/fr.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/he.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/hu.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/it.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/ja.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/ko.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/lt.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/lv_LV.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/nb.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/nl.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/pl.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/pt.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/ro.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/ru.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/sk.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/sv.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/tr.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/uk.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/vi.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/zh_CN.lproj: No such file or 
> >>> directory
> >>> mkdir: package/darktable.app/Contents/Resources: No such file or directory
> >>> cp: package/darktable.app/Contents/Resources/zh_TW.lproj: No such file or 
> >>> directory
> >>> find: package/darktable.app/Contents/Resources/lib/darktable: No such 
> >>> file or direct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able': No such file or 
> >>> direct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able-chart': No such file or 
> >>> direct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able-cli': No such file or 
> >>> direct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able-cltest': No such file or 
> >>> direct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able-generate-cache': No such 
> >>> file or direct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able-curve-tool': No such file 
> >>> or directory
> >>> error: cannot parse the debug map for 
> >>> 'package/darktable.app/Contents/MacOS/darktable-noiseprofile': No such 
> >>> file or directory
> >>> .........................................
> >>> created: /Users/seb/src/darktable/packaging/macosx/pack.temp.dmg
> >>> 428:494: execution error: Finder got an error: Can’t set item "darktable" 
> >>> of Finder window id 4660 to {100, 100}. (-10006)
> >>> "disk2" ejected.
> >>> Preparing imaging engine…
> >>> Reading Protective Master Boot Record (MBR : 0)…
> >>>  (CRC32 $327F9AE3: Protective Master Boot Record (MBR : 0))
> >>> Reading GPT Header (Primary GPT Header : 1)…
> >>>  (CRC32 $66854A09: GPT Header (Primary GPT Header : 1))
> >>> Reading GPT Partition Data (Primary GPT Table : 2)…
> >>> .
> >>>  (CRC32 $2E17BE9D: GPT Partition Data (Primary GPT Table : 2))
> >>> Reading  (Apple_Free : 3)…
> >>> .
> >>>  (CRC32 $00000000:  (Apple_Free : 3))
> >>> Reading disk image (Apple_HFS : 4)…
> >>> .................................................................................................................................................................................................................................................................................
> >>>  (CRC32 $6037CD68: disk image (Apple_HFS : 4))
> >>> Reading  (Apple_Free : 5)…
> >>> .................................................................................................................................................................................................................................................................................
> >>>  (CRC32 $00000000:  (Apple_Free : 5))
> >>> Reading GPT Partition Data (Backup GPT Table : 6)…
> >>> ..................................................................................................................................................................................................................................................................................
> >>>  (CRC32 $2E17BE9D: GPT Partition Data (Backup GPT Table : 6))
> >>> Reading GPT Header (Backup GPT Header : 7)…
> >>> ..................................................................................................................................................................................................................................................................................
> >>>  (CRC32 $89D3D134: GPT Header (Backup GPT Header : 7))
> >>> Adding resources…
> >>> ..................................................................................................................................................................................................................................................................................
> >>> Elapsed Time:  1.302s
> >>> File size: 412755 bytes, Checksum: CRC32 $A57A73FB
> >>> Sectors processed: 9959, 4820 compressed
> >>> Speed: 1.8Mbytes/sec
> >>> Savings: 91.9%
> >>> created: 
> >>> /Users/seb/src/darktable/packaging/macosx/darktable-3.0.0~rc2+16~g680668c58a.dmg
> >>> 
> >>> Maybe this has nothing to do with it but I noticed that at some point it 
> >>> told me that LLVM was not found, but it is installed and active when I 
> >>> check using ‘port installed’.
> >>> 
> >>> This is too much of a big issue since I can at least run the software, 
> >>> just not convenient, and since everything was running fine under Mojave, 
> >>> I would like to have it all back the way it was :)
> >>> 
> >>> Thanks ahead of time for your help, and my apologies if this is trivial 
> >>> for some of you guys.
> >>> 
> >>> Cheers
> >>> ___________________________________________________________________________
> >>> darktable developer mailing list
> >>> to unsubscribe send a mail to 
> >>> darktable-dev+unsubscr...@lists.darktable.org
> >>>   
> >> ___________________________________________________________________________
> >> darktable developer mailing list
> >> to unsubscribe send a mail to darktable-dev+unsubscr...@lists.darktable.org
> >>   
> >   
> 
> 
___________________________________________________________________________
darktable developer mailing list
to unsubscribe send a mail to darktable-dev+unsubscr...@lists.darktable.org

Reply via email to